The right baking program depends on your goals, budget, schedule and prior experience. School rankings change and do not replace a close review of curriculum, facilities and outcomes.
Compare what is actually taught
Look for the balance of bread, viennoiserie, plated desserts, chocolate, sugar work, food safety and business instruction. Confirm how much time is hands-on rather than demonstration only.
Evaluate fit and cost
Review instructor backgrounds, class size, equipment access, internship options, total tuition, tools, housing and refund policies. Speak with recent students when possible.
Verify current claims
Use each school’s official site for admissions, accreditation, program length and current fees. Treat third-party lists as a starting point, not a guarantee of quality or employment.
